How do I read SNDR's profitability ratios?

Schneider National's profitability is measured through profit margins (gross, EBITDA, operating, net) and return metrics (ROE, ROA, ROIC, ROCE). Higher margins indicate better cost control, while higher returns show efficient capital deployment. The income statement and cash flow sections provide the underlying revenue and earnings data.

What do SNDR's debt ratios indicate?

The financial health section shows Schneider National's leverage through debt-to-equity, debt-to-assets, debt-to-EBITDA, and debt-to-FCF ratios, plus liquidity via the current and quick ratios. Lower debt ratios and higher liquidity ratios generally indicate stronger financial stability and lower default risk.
